Lost Keys
It's difficult to know when your keys will be lost. It's usually when people are in a rush to get somewhere or have other pressing obligations. This situation is very frustrating and could cause you to feel panic. You can take several steps to locate the keys you lost and stop them from getting lost again.
Start by retracing the steps you took to get your keys. This will help you remember where you put them and you can save time and energy by searching. It's also recommended to examine the areas you usually put your keys, for example on the table at a meeting or on a bench in the park.
If you have a key fob, check that too. You can often program your key fob to communicate with your car, which can aid in finding it. You can also use Bluetooth key trackers to help you find your keys. These small devices attach to your keyring and send a signal that can be connected to an application on your phone. These devices can be extremely useful if you're an unorganized person.
Based on the type of key you own Your locksmith will be able to make an alternative key for you. If you have an ordinary cylinder key, the locksmith will cut a new key using the original cylinder cuts, and then reassemble it. If you have a transponder key the locksmith will need to dismantle the old key and match its codes with your car. The locksmith automotive keys will then program the new key to your vehicle by using a special device.
If you've lost your keys and do not have a spare contact a locksmith auto near me. A lot of locksmiths can create a key for your car without causing damage to the lock and can do it on-site. You'll have to provide the year and model as well as evidence of ownership (a registration card is sufficient). Alternately, you can visit a dealer to purchase a new key, but this will be more expensive.

Ignition Repair
If your car's ignition switch is jammed, or the key won't turn the right way, it could be time for an ignition repair. Locksmiths can do this much cheaper than mechanics and you don't need to pay for towing.
A locksmith can quickly tell the issue with your ignition by watching how it behaves with the key in different positions. The majority of ignitions are designed to undergo a specific sequence of steps before the engine can start and can only be operated with a single key. If something goes wrong with this process, it could stop the engine from starting and cause other issues, like the dashboard warning lights coming on.
Ignition repair requires the use of specialized tools to open the lock open. If the key cylinder is unable to be opened, it might require drilling. In some cases the ignition switch can also be reprogrammed to work with a different key. A professional will be able do this on the spot and will be able to provide you with a replacement key as soon as possible.
The issue can be made worse by forcing your key into or out of the ignition switch. This could cause the insulation material to melt inside your ignition switch. It will then stop functioning, and you'll not be able to start your vehicle. Car Key Replacement
At some point, nearly everyone who drives or owns a car has either lost their key inside their car or locked it inside. This can be a frustrating and stressful, especially when you're in a hurry or need to get somewhere urgent.
Getting your car key replaced is fairly simple and cheap when done by an experienced locksmith. A good NYC locksmith has the right tools and equipment to cut replacement keys in a matter of minutes, so you can get on with your day as fast as you can. They can also assist with keys that are damaged in the lock or a damaged fob that isn't working properly.
The cost to replace the car key may vary depending on the make and model of your vehicle, as well as the features included in it. Some insurance companies offer key replacement insurance as a part of their policies, en.easypanme.com so it's something to look into in case you are worried about the cost.
There are three types of car keys namely traditional keys, transponder key, and key fobs. Keys for traditional cars are made of plain cut from metal, whereas transponder keys are equipped with a tiny chip in the head which communicates with the vehicle's computer to initiate the start-up. Fobs are like key chains, however they have a push button that allows you to unlock and lock the car, set off an alarm, and even open the trunk. All of these can be replaced by an automotive locksmith although a car dealership may be able to do the programming for you.
If you want to have your car's key replaced, you'll be required to provide certain details to the automobile locksmith near me, such as the year, the make and model of the vehicle. You will need to provide proof of ownership such as your title, registration or purchase documents. Most locksmiths will also need the VIN number for your vehicle, which is an unique identification number that is located on the windshield or on the door jamb.
